Recover Hidden Digits from Carries

In a partly blanked addition, subtraction, multiplication, or long division, the missing digits are deduced column by column from the lowest place up, using how carries and borrows must propagate. The same cryptarithm logic deepens from three-digit sums to multi-digit products and division. It trains airtight place-value bookkeeping.
